Title Mechanical Design Engineer Founded in 1996 AME are an experienced Product Design and Prototyping consultancy based in Sheffield with an impressive track record in developing new products and revitalising existing ones.

Our client base includes a number of blue chip companies working across a wide range of industry sectors. We are on the lookout for a Mechanical Design Engineer to join our team. With at least 5+ years' experience you will have a strong engineering background and professional qualifications in an engineering discipline. You will possess a good understanding of a variety of manufacturing processes (particularly in plastics) with the ability to translate a client's brief into a realistic design solution. Experience of bringing products to market and managing the process is of high importance. Working across a range of industry sectors you will be involved in the transfer of concept to manufacture, working alongside our internal design and prototyping teams, and external partners. You should therefore have great communication skills and the ability to communicate your ideas. Being proficient in SolidWorks is essential with CAD surfacing skills being advantageous. The right candidate will need to be enthusiastic, proactive, confident and able to work as part of a team or independently on projects. You must be able to work well under pressure and to tight deadlines. Confident presentation skills to both internal and external parties and an ability to manage client relationships is also of importance.
